Registration has begun for the 5th Annual Framingham Police Chase for a Cure. The event will be held on Saturday, May 21 with a 9 a.m. start at Cushing Memorial Park. Sponsored by the Framingham Police Association, the 5K course, which starts and ends at Cushing Memorial Park, benefits the Framingham Police Association and Pancreatic Cancer action Network (PanCAN). The Association is a non-profit organization that provided high school scholarships and funds wellness programs for the Framingham Police.  PanCAN is a nationwide nonprofit organization for pancreatic cancer patients and their …
